The surface indentation that separates the atria from the ventricles is known as the?

Biology
1 answer:
Lerok [7]1 year ago
5 0

Atrioventricular septum is the surface indentation that separates the atria from the ventricles.

<h3>What is an atrioventricular septum? </h3>

The interatrial and interventricular septal cross the atrioventricular annular plane and merge with the septum tricuspid and anterior mitral leaflet attachment at the septal atrioventricular junction, which is a critical region of the heart.

The tricuspid and mitral valves seem cruciate on a four-chamber view when both septa are converging, earning the term crux of the heart, cardiac crux, or crux cordis.

The atrioventricular septum, a septal component dividing the atria from the left ventricle, is a distinctive anatomic characteristic of the atrioventricular junction.

Therefore, the atrioventricular septum is the indentation that separates the atria from the ventricles.

What factors might cause a kelp forest to disappear?
Nutka1998 [239]

Answer: Natural Causes and Human Activities

Explanation:

The factors influencing kelp forest stability are diverse: kelp harvesting; grazing by fishes, sea urchins, and crustaceans; plant competition; storms; sedimentation; and pollution; global warming and the association with rising ocean temperatures.
